Virtual Production Work in Progress Research Seminar

The recent meeting for our DCT faculty-funded Virtual Production Voume research project brought together nine sub-projects, each focused on expanding the capabilities of our newly established virtual production studio.

These discussions fostered collaboration across a range of disciplines within the DCT faculty and brought together expertise from fields such as fine art, spatial design, computing, animation, filmmaking, and product design.

The overall project promises to place innovation at the heart of the VCD Research Centre, with a full showcase of the project’s findings due in November. The integration of these diverse perspectives is key to pushing the boundaries of virtual production and advancing new techniques that enhance both the creative and technical possibilities of the studio.
